For truckers:If you come on night or very early there is a stagging area to sleep B4 guardshack, they let me check in @6:30am for 8am apt but forklift people in shipping don't start loading untill 8am, i was loaded @9:30am, you may need to scale in/out at scale on site.I P.U.here WI bound load (dry van)
